>> Yes - seen that particular method - very long winded (search & replace in
>> registry, etc) and still doesn't address permissions problem
>>
>> I just drag/dropped the user folder from C:\users to D:\ and then changed
>> the registry profiles in H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ows
>> NT\CurrentVersion\ProfileList from C: to D:
>>
>> works but having permissions issues

After dragging each user from C:\user folder over to D:\ and changing
registry I had few problems installing programs (e.g. Flash wouldn't
install)
I discovered that the cause was that permissions on the user folder was not
the same as the original - after quite bit playing around, changing
ownership etc i managed to match them to the original user folders and seems
to be working OK - it could be an issue with my particular set up - i've
never seen it mentioned elsewhere but i did have the same problem last time
i installed and moved users
